Growth Capital Partners Hits Hard Cap with £411 Million Fund VI

Growth Capital Partners (GCP), a notable UK investor focused on the knowledge economy, has announced the first and final closing of its GCP Fund VI at the hard cap of £411 million. The fund launched in late March and achieved a swift close in just three months, reflecting significant demand from both current and new investors. Initially targeting £350 million, the fund exceeded expectations, marking a 58% growth compared to Fund V, and included prestigious new LPs from Europe and the US alongside robust reinvestment from GCP's existing base. Fund VI aims to continue GCP's proven strategy of partnering with founder-led firms in high-growth sectors like technology and specialist services, providing strategic support and leveraging intellectual capital for growth. This latest fundraising success follows strong results from GCP Fund V, which achieved notable exits, including cybersecurity firm Bridewell at a 9.3x return. The efficient fundraising is seen as a testament to GCP's team strength, strategic differentiation, and market opportunity, according to Kirsty McDonald, Partner at GCP. Rede Partners and Macfarlanes LLP played crucial roles as fundraising and legal advisors respectively.
